Idea:
repeat original progression 3 times, then on the fourth time, instead of doing the same repeat, add a long held IV-V7 then resolve to I (G major- A dominant seven- back to D major)

Or switch to a different progression starting on a different chord. (B minor? the relative minor would be an obvious choice. Also G major)

Your biggest problem is you change chords very quickly but don't have very many of them, which means the whole progression is very short and repeats too many times in a short amount of time. Either add more chords or make the chords you have longer.
